引言

区块链作为一种颠覆性技术,近年来越来越受到关注。它不仅在金融领域引发热潮,也广泛应用于其他行业。了解区块链的发展历程和阶段,有助于更深入地认识其潜在价值和未来趋势。本文将为您详细解析区块链概念的三个主要阶段,并探讨每个阶段的特征和影响。

第一阶段:比特币和数字货币的崛起

区块链概念的三个阶段详解

区块链的初始阶段通常被称为比特币阶段,始于2009年。当时,中本聪以一篇白皮书的形式首次提出了区块链的概念,并推出了比特币。这一阶段的标志是数字货币的诞生,尤其是比特币,它通过去中心化的方式改变了传统的金融体系。

在这个阶段,区块链作为比特币的核心技术,定义了去中心化、不可篡改和透明性的特征。这种特性不仅提升了数字货币的安全性,还减少了对中介机构的依赖。例如,用户可以直接在全球范围内进行交易而无需通过银行。这一设想在当时引起了极大的关注和争议,也引发了对区块链技术的深入研究。

然而,这一阶段也存在一些不足之处。由于比特币的价值波动剧烈,其作为支付手段的实用性受到限制。此外,区块链的扩展性问题(如交易速度和费用)也逐渐显露出来,这为后续的发展阶段埋下了伏笔。

第二阶段:智能合约与公链的出现

随着比特币的发展,区块链的应用逐渐扩展到了更广泛的领域。2015年,Ethereum(以太坊)的推出标志着区块链进入了第二阶段,这一阶段的特征是智能合约的引入和公链的普及。

智能合约是自执行程序,可以在满足特定条件时自动执行合约条款。这一概念极大拓展了区块链的应用场景,从简单的价值转移到复杂的业务流程管理和自动化执行。同时,以太坊等公链平台的出现,使得开发者可以在区块链上构建分布式应用(DApps),进一步推动了区块链技术的普及。

在这一阶段,区块链不仅成为了金融交易的工具,还被应用于供应链管理、数字身份、投票系统、版权保护等多个领域。这一阶段的区块链技术显著提升了透明度和信任度,减少了传统商业模式中的摩擦和成本。然而,随着各种项目的兴起,整个市场同样面临过度泡沫和安全隐患的问题。例如,一些项目薄弱的合约安全性导致了大量资金的损失。

第三阶段:多链和互操作性的趋势

区块链概念的三个阶段详解

进入2020年代,区块链技术发展进入了第三阶段,特征是多链技术及其互操作性。随着区块链生态的日趋复杂,越来越多的区块链项目同时出现,各自有不同的特点和应用场景。如何使这些不同的区块链能够相互通信与交互,成为了技术发展的核心问题。

为了解决这一问题,许多团队开始研发跨链技术,如Polkadot和Cosmos等,这些项目致力于建立一个多链生态系统,提升不同区块链间的互操作能力。这一时代不仅关注单一链的性能提升,更加注重整体生态的融合与协作。此外,Layer 2扩展解决方案(如闪电网络和Rollups)也在不断推进,旨在提高区块链的交易速度和处理能力,更好地服务于实际应用。

在这一阶段,区块链的应用已不再局限于金融领域,而是向医疗、物流、能源等方方面面扩展。尤其在数字经济和Web 3.0的背景下,区块链技术在数字资产、去中心化金融(DeFi)、非同质化代币(NFT)等新兴领域的影响力日益增加。

相关问题探讨

1. 区块链与传统数据库的区别是什么?

区块链与传统数据库在结构、管理方式、数据一致性和透明度等方面存在显著差异。传统数据库通常是中心化的,由特定组织维护和管理,数据可以被授权人员修改。而区块链是去中心化的,每个节点都拥有一份完整的数据副本,由网络中的所有参与者共同维护,数据一旦写入就无法篡改。此外,区块链技术自带的透明性使得任何人都可以在网络上查看交易记录。

2. 区块链的安全性如何保障?

区块链的安全性主要依赖于其共识机制、加密技术和去中心化特点。每一笔交易都需要经过网络中多数节点的验证,只有在达成一致后才能被记录在区块链上。同时,区块链中的数据通过加密技术保护,确保数据传输的安全性。此外,去中心化意味着攻击者需要控制网络中的多数节点才能实施攻击,这极大提高了系统的安全性。

3. 区块链技术的未来趋势是什么?

区块链技术未来可能会向互操作性、可扩展性以及环境可持续性等方向发展。同时,随着Web 3.0的兴起,区块链在数字身份、产权管理和去中心化治理等领域的应用会进一步深入。此外,随着技术的成熟和规范的建立,区块链将在更大规模的商业场景中找到落地应用,为社会和经济发展带来新的契机。

4. 区块链在金融领域的应用现状如何?

区块链在金融领域的应用已经取得了一些显著进展,如去中心化金融(DeFi)、数字中央银行货币(CBDC)等。DeFi平台通过智能合约提供无中介贷款、交易和投资服务,吸引了大量资金流入。许多国家的央行也在积极研发CBDC,以应对数字货币的挑战和机遇。整体来看,区块链正在改变传统金融的运作模式,提升透明度和效率。

5. 如何选择合适的区块链平台进行开发?

选择合适的区块链平台进行开发需要考虑多个因素,如技术成熟度、开发者社区规模、支持的编程语言、可扩展性和安全性等。对于初创企业,选择具有良好文档和支持的开源平台可以降低开发成本和风险。同时,考虑项目的特定需求(如交易速度、网络费用等)也至关重要,确保所选平台能够满足应用的需求。

6. 区块链技术对社会的影响是什么?

区块链技术的引入对社会带来了深远的影响。首先,它增强了交易过程的透明性和可追溯性,使得信任机制在无需中介的情况下得以实现。其次,区块链为金融、供应链、医疗等多个行业提供了安全、去中心化的解决方案,促进了效率的提升。此外,区块链技术的应用有助于推动社会治理模式的创新,落实去中心化原则,催生更加民主和高效的管理体系。

结语

区块链技术的发展是一个不断演进的过程,从最初的比特币到如今的多链互操作,显示了其深刻的变革潜力。每个阶段的技术创新与应用探讨不仅推动了行业的进步,也为整个社会带来了新思维和新机遇。未来,区块链将继续在各领域发挥重要作用,为实现全面数字化社会提供新范式。